1964. About 749m (850 yards) northeast of Lakenheath Station.
Roman sherds second half of 1st century and early 3rd century. Some hand made pottery.
Found on surface of ploughed field north of new course of river Little Ouse and West of Cut off Channel.
R.R. Clarke (NCM).
